A 'Salty' Mouth Confession

(Honestly, as Christians, this is one confession we really need to take seriously. As we go about our business this week, it is my prayer that the words of this confession 'haunt' us in a good way, keeping our conversations 'salty')
I shall have a 'salty' mouth. God's Word says that by my words, I am justified and by my words I am condemned. I put a guard over my mouth. I choose to speaks words of life, health and healing. I choose to speak only words that are gracious and kind. I choose to speak only 'Salty' words. Words that season lives! Words that flavour lives! Words that make people smile on the inside! 
I will not speak gritty words. I will not speak evil words about anybody. I will not gossip. I will not spread rumours. I will not say anything about anyone that I will not be prepared to repeat in his/her  presence.. I will not speak words of death, discouragement or destruction. I will be careful of the words that come out my mouth. I choose to speak only words that bring life, that encourage, that uplift and inspire others. No matter how I am feeling, I will watch my words. If I cannot say anything positive, than I will just shut up! Better to say nothing than fall into the temptation to criticise, complain or condemn.
I will not speak before giving thought to what I am about to say. I listen twice as much as I speak. I am careful to hold back when I am angry or feel frustrated so that I do not throw out careless words I will regret later. I refuse to be sarcastic or condescending when I speak to others. I am careful to watch the words I speak via my blogs, facebook updates, tweets, sms messages and emails. I know that whether written or spoken, Jesus Christ must be reflected in my words for all to see.
I put God's words in my mouth so that my speech will be 'salty' - flavoursome. I will season my life and the lives of others by speaking God's words and promises over our circumstances  every day. I am quick to speak words of peace, comfort and kindness to everyone I meet each day and as I go about my daily affairs, I choose to speak in a way that brings faith, hope and  encouragement to everyone that hears my words. In Jesus name. Amen!
